Ivan Dorn shares Love Could Be remixes

MTV EMA award-winning Ukrainian artist Ivan Dorn has shared the remix EP to his biggest hit of 2020, ‘Love Could Be’. The deeply melodic song is a paraphrase of the artist’s platinum-selling Russian R&B single ‘Northern Lights’, and artists from Latvia, Scandinavia and Italy have given it the dancefloor treatment with remixes completed remotely during the lockdown.

Hotly-tipped Latvia-based producer Makree opens the EP with a viscerally exciting electro house version. Bold basslines and clever stop-start dynamics make for an impactful number. Also from Latvia, yet based in Stockholm, Edgar Orn showcases his ear for an earworm bass drop and builds to it in style.

Meanwhile, Scandinavian club owners Maze & Topic, who made their name spinning dance tracks at Space Beach Club in Ibiza, give it the tech-house treatment.

And Glaceo, a young protégé from Italy working with Soave and Warner, among other labels, provides a luxurious and upbeat take on ‘Love Could Be’ that’ll add fuel to his rise.

This dance EP arrives as Dorn readies new music and as he readies himself for the 2021 unveiling of a blockbuster film he has a starring role in. Ivan Dorn is at the heart of the upcoming film Petrov’s Flu, directed by leading Russian director Kirill Serebrennikov. You can watch the trailer here

This film comes off the back of the artist’s CGI-heavy music video for the single ‘Wasted’, where the singer’s dancing in a fireball and teleporting in blasts of plasma as he’s overtaken by uncontrollable superhuman abilities.
